show dhcp l2relay vlan
Use the show dhcp l2relay vlan command to display whether DHCP L2 Relay
is globally enabled on the specified VLAN or VLAN range.
Syntax
show dhcp l2relay vlan
vlan-range
vlan-range
Show information for the specified VLAN range
. List separate,
non-consecutive VLAN IDs separated by commas (without spaces). Use a
hyphen to designate a range of IDs. (Range: 1–4093)
Default Configuration
This command has no default configuration.
